US government agencies and critical infrastructure have been targeted for years through a web of proxy devices managed by a Chinese contractor, according to an FBI affidavit and court documents reported by WIRED. On Wednesday, the Department of Justice announced the takedown of two tools — QTRouter and QScan — used by a Chinese state-sponsored hacking group identified as QTFY, allegedly part of Nanjing Xinjiuwei Network Technology Company.
A Contractor-Operated Proxy Network
According to prosecutors and the FBI affidavit, Nanjing Xinjiuwei gave its customers access to botnets of hacked internet-of-things (IoT) devices and coopted commercial proxy services. Those customers allegedly included China's Ministry of State Security and the People's Liberation Army, and they used the services as relay points in hacking campaigns dating back as early as 2018, the US government said. Lumen Technologies' Black Lotus Labs, which worked with the FBI and DOJ on the operation, described the Nanjing-based company as a "quartermaster" for China's hacking operations. Damon Rouse, a threat intelligence researcher at Black Lotus Labs, told WIRED:
"The scale is really giant."
Targets: From NASA to the Federal Reserve
The DOJ said the hackers breached NASA, the US Senate, the Federal Reserve, the Department of Energy, the Department of Health and Human Services, the National Institutes of Health, and the DOJ itself. The FBI affidavit also listed types of US infrastructure and industries targeted through the proxy networks, though it does not confirm which of those entities were successfully breached or to what degree.

How QScan and QTRouter Worked
QScan, according to Lumen and the FBI, was designed to scan for vulnerabilities in IoT devices that could be hacked and added to botnets of infected devices serving as proxies. QTRouter allegedly managed customers' access to that botnet network, along with a network of commercial proxies known as virtual private servers (VPS) that could be rented and used in hacking campaigns.
Over the last year, Rouse noted, the group had shifted to hijacking virtual private network (VPN) services typically used by Chinese citizens to route around the Great Firewall censorship system. That created a layer of obfuscation mixing malicious state-sponsored traffic with benign Chinese user traffic. "It made it difficult for us to see the bad, state-sponsored traffic because there was so much typical user VPN traffic in the nodes they were coopting," Rouse told WIRED.
Disruption and Aftermath
The FBI and Justice Department said they disrupted the proxy infrastructure by seizing key domains hardcoded into QScan and QTRouter. Lumen, which serves as an internet backbone provider, said it also "null-routed" certain domains, rendering them inoperable — including the more recent system of coopting censorship-bypassing VPNs.
Rouse called the campaign "a very long lasting campaign" with close ties to the highest levels of the People's Liberation Army, according to WIRED.
